Sourcing guidance for Tiffany Jewelry
What are the key material standards for high-end silver jewelry sourcing?
When sourcing jewelry in the Tiffany style, the primary standard is S925 Sterling Silver, which must contain 92.5% pure silver. For gold-plated items, ensure a minimum thickness of 2.5 microns (Vermeil) to prevent premature tarnishing. Always request a Material Analysis Report (XRF testing) to confirm the absence of harmful heavy metals like Lead, Cadmium, and Nickel, which are strictly regulated in international markets.
How can I verify the quality of gemstones and settings in B2B jewelry procurement?
Focus on the setting technique; high-quality pieces use hand-setting or micro-pave rather than glue, ensuring stones remain secure. For diamonds or moissanite, verify the 4Cs (Cut, Color, Clarity, Carat) and request GRA or GIA certifications. The finish should be a mirror-polish with no visible casting marks or pits, achieved through multi-stage manual and machine polishing.
What compliance certifications are required for exporting jewelry to the US and EU?
For the US market, products must comply with the ASTM F2999 (Standard Consumer Safety Specification for Adult Jewelry). For the EU, adherence to REACH regulations regarding nickel release is mandatory. Ensure your supplier provides EN 1811 and EN 12472 test reports to avoid customs seizures or consumer safety recalls.
What are the functional requirements for jewelry hardware and findings?
The longevity of jewelry depends on its hardware. Specify lobster claws or spring rings with high-tension springs that pass a 1,000-cycle opening/closing test. For earrings, ensure friction backs or butterfly clutches provide a secure fit. All joints and jump rings should be soldered closed to prevent the chain from breaking under tension.
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ategic Advice
How do I manage Intellectual Property (IP) risks when sourcing inspired designs?
Avoid importing products with counterfeit logos or trademarked brand names (e.g., 'Tiffany & Co.' stamps) unless you are an authorized distributor. Focus on 'Inspired-by' designs that do not infringe on specific patented shapes. What are the best practices for secure transactions and quality control?
Utilize Trade Assurance or Escrow services to protect your funds until delivery is confirmed. For large orders, hire a third-party inspection agency (like SGS or Intertek) to perform a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I). This ensures the batch matches the approved sample in terms of weight, purity, and craftsmanship before the final payment is released.
How should jewelry be packaged and shipped to minimize loss and damage?
Jewelry is high-value and low-volume; use Air Express (DHL, FedEx, or UPS) for speed and end-to-end tracking. Ensure items are packed in anti-tarnish vacuum bags inside padded boxes to prevent oxidation and scratching during transit. For high-value shipments, always purchase Marine/Cargo Insurance covering 110% of the invoice value.
What negotiation strategies work best with jewelry manufacturers?
Negotiate based on silver market spot prices plus a 'labor/craftsmanship fee' rather than a fixed unit price, as raw material costs fluctuate. Request tiered pricing based on volume (e.g., 100, 500, 1000 units). Ask for a sample fee rebate where the cost of the sample is deducted from your first bulk order exceeding a specific threshold.
